Inner Mongolia building demolition project refers to the construction technique of cutting concrete structures, walls, road surfaces, etc., using tools such as hydraulic wall saws, electric disk saws, water drills, or road saws, which features strong cutting power, static force-free, high efficiency, water cooling, and no construction dust: Wire Saw Cutting: The diamond wire rope moves at high speed around the cutting body under the drive of a hydraulic motor to complete the cutting operation. Using wire saw equipment to cut and remove concrete makes the technical removal of reinforced concrete easy, safe, and effective. It reduces labor intensity, ensures safe operation, provides strong power, enhances removal capabilities, and improves project efficiency, making it a device commonly used in demolition projects.
